
''Meripilus giganteus'' is a polypore fungus in the Meripilaceae family. It causes a white rot in various types of broadleaved trees, particularly beech, but also ''Abies'', ''Picea'', ''Pinus'', ''Quercus'' and ''Ulmus'' species.
